Why It Matters

Listed in both the Michelin Guide and Tablet Hotels, this is the only hotel in Iceland that doubles as a fully operational food market, street food hall, and Icelandic design shopping center — all in one building. The tech-forward self check-in (unique door code sent by email) and in-room QR ordering system are genuinely slick for the price point. The hotel also owns the Reykjadalur Lodge, a striking black pavilion at the foot of the hot spring hiking trail.

Opened in late 2021, The Greenhouse Hotel (Gróðurhúsið in Icelandic) is a 49-room boutique property sitting at the entrance of geothermally active Hveragerði, about 40 minutes south of Reykjavík. The building is a modern, utilitarian structure brought to life by Icelandic production designer Hálfdan Pedersen — think lush indoor plants everywhere, recycled furniture, and a ground-floor food hall with seven restaurants, a colonial-style cocktail bar, and Icelandic designer shops all under one roof. Every room is on the upper floors and faces the mountains.

Where You'll Stay

3 room types available

Family Room
Family

Family Room

Slightly larger than the Standard Room at 22 sqm, the Family Room adds a bunk bed alongside the 160cm double — practical for couples with kids or small group travelers. Private bathroom included. Same mountain-view windows and locally sourced furnishings as standard rooms.

Double (160cm) + Bunk Bed · 22 sqm
Double bed plus bunk bed configurationMountain viewsPrivate bathroom with walk-in showerLocally made or recycled furniture
Standard Room
Standard

Standard Room

Compact but well-equipped room on the second or third floor. The 160cm double bed comes with a warm duvet, soft and hard pillow options, and Massimo Vignelli-inspired bedside lamps. Bench and dining table, flat screen TV, mini fridge, coffee and tea facilities. Walk-in shower bathroom with shampoo, shower gel, large towels, vanity kit, and hairdryer. Large window looks out over the mountains and geothermal landscape of Hveragerði. Rooms are furnished with locally made or recycled pieces.

Double (160cm) · 17 sqm
Mountain views from large windowLocally made or recycled furnitureWalk-in shower with organic Sóley toiletriesIn-room QR code for ordering food and shopping from the food hall
Suite
Suite

Suite

The best room in the building. Located on the top floor with a private outside terrace area and the most expansive mountain views. At 34 sqm, there's a separate living area with a sofa that can also sleep two children. Spacious and bright — genuinely a different experience from the standard rooms. Designed by Icelandic production designer Hálfdan Pedersen with antique furniture and natural ambiance.

King Double · 34 sqm
Top floor location with private outdoor area/terraceSeparate living area with sofa34 sqm — double the size of the Standard RoomBest panoramic mountain views in the hotel

Hiking / Nature
Hiking to Reykjadalur Hot Spring ValleyComplimentary

The hotel's most celebrated backyard activity. A self-guided hike starting near the hotel (the Greenhouse owns the Reykjadalur Lodge at the trailhead) leads to a naturally heated geothermal river where you can bathe. Takes about 1 hour of hiking to reach. Stunning scenery with steaming landscape throughout.

Adventure
Mega Zipline

A full-kilometer zipline over the 'Black Canyon' with waterfalls and columnar basalt below. The longest zipline in Iceland. Suitable for the whole family.

Technology
In-Room QR Ordering SystemComplimentary

QR codes in each room let guests browse menus from all food hall restaurants and the hotel shop, add to a single basket, and pay — food is then SMS-notified as ready for pickup downstairs.

Digital Self Check-In / Check-OutComplimentary

Fully contactless keyless entry — a unique door code is emailed before arrival. No need to queue at reception. Check-out instructions arrive by email on departure morning.
